Output 3437912c1d1029f86e41959c80b5d4e694e4a5c72bbf1a508f7905d091578768:2

value
2571558
script pubkey
OP_0 OP_PUSHBYTES_20 21efea63b3596beaf3f5b210884097229d245b52
address
ltc1qy8h75cant9474ul4kgggssyhy2wjgk6jt95psm
transaction
3437912c1d1029f86e41959c80b5d4e694e4a5c72bbf1a508f7905d091578768
spent
true